On 9/24/19 11:01 PM, Alex Bennée wrote:
> From: John Snow <address@hidden>
> 
> debian-sid is listed as a partial image, so we cannot run tests against it.
> Since it isn't used by any other testable image, remove it for now as it
> is prone to bitrot.
> 
> Signed-off-by: John Snow <address@hidden>
> Message-Id: <address@hidden>
> Signed-off-by: Alex Bennée <address@hidden>

Reviewed-by: Philippe Mathieu-Daudé <address@hidden>

> @@ -1,35 +0,0 @@
> -#
> -# Debian Sid Base
> -#
> -# Currently we can build all our guests with cross-compilers in the
> -# latest Debian release (Buster). However new compilers will first
> -# arrive in Sid. However Sid is a rolling distro which may be broken
> -# at any particular time. To try and mitigate this we use Debian's
> -# snapshot archive which provides a "stable" view of what state Sid
> -# was in.
> -#
> -
> -# This must be earlier than the snapshot date we are aiming for
> -FROM debian:sid-20190812-slim
> -
> - # Use a snapshot known to work (see http://snapshot.debian.org/#Usage)
> -ENV DEBIAN_SNAPSHOT_DATE "20190820"
> -RUN sed -i "s%^deb \(https\?://\)deb.debian.org/debian/\? \(.*\)%deb 
> [check-valid-until=no] 
> \1snapshot.debian.org/archive/debian/${DEBIAN_SNAPSHOT_DATE} \2%" 
> /etc/apt/sources.list
